AU110K3P 110kW Inverter: Beyond a Simple Power Converter

The AU80-125K3P series are all three-phase, grid-tied (On-Grid) inverters. Their primary function is to convert the DC electricity produced by thousands of solar panels into 400V three-phase AC electricity and feed it into the national grid.

The advanced transformerless design of this series offers major advantages. By eliminating the heavy and bulky transformer, these inverters achieve much higher efficiency (since transformer core losses are removed), significantly lower weight (89 kg is remarkable for a 110kW inverter), and simpler installation and maintenance.

1. Engineering Masterpiece: 10 Independent MPPT Trackers

This is the most important competitive advantage of the AU110K3P. It is equipped with 10 Maximum Power Point Tracking (MPPT) units.

Why are 10 MPPTs crucial?
In large solar farms or industrial rooftops, it is nearly impossible for all panels to have identical conditions. Challenges may include:

  • Multi-directional rooftops (east, west, south).
  • Shading from chimneys, towers, or neighboring buildings at different times of the day.
  • Mixed panel models or panels with different ages.
  • Uneven dust accumulation across different sections.

An inverter with 1 or 2 MPPTs will reduce the performance of the entire string if even one panel is shaded. But with 10 independent MPPTs, the AU110K3P can manage 10 panel arrays (each with 2 string inputs) completely separately. This means shading or issues in one section will not affect the others, maximizing total energy yield.

3. Massive DC Input Capacity (DC Oversizing)

The AU110K3P has a nominal output of 110 kW, but it can accept up to 165 kW of solar panels as DC input.

Why is this beneficial?
This capability, known as DC Oversizing, allows designers to install up to 1.5 times the inverter’s capacity in panels. Because panels rarely reach their nominal power (due to heat, clouds, angle of radiation), installing 165 kW of panels allows the inverter to operate at full 110 kW output during mornings, evenings, and partly cloudy days. This “widens the production curve” and significantly increases annual revenue.

Technical Specifications of the Austa AU110K3P Inverter

The following table presents the precise technical specifications of this model based on the product data sheet:

Feature Value
PV Input
Model AU110K3P
Max. DC Input Power 165 kW
Max. DC Input Voltage 1100 V
MPPT Voltage Range 200 – 1000 V
Rated DC Input Voltage 600 V
Number of MPPT Trackers 10
Strings per MPPT 2
AC Output
Rated Output Power 110 kW
Max. Output Power 121 kVA
Max. Output Current 174.6 A
Rated Grid Voltage 400 V (Three Phase)
Grid Voltage Range 310 – 480 V
Efficiency & Protection
Max. Efficiency 98.7%
European Efficiency 98.1%
Protection Degree IP66
Cooling Method Intelligent forced air cooling
Other Features
Dimensions (WxHxD) 1050 × 620 × 333 mm
Weight 89 kg
Communication Interface RS485 / WiFi / GPRS (Optional)
Nighttime Consumption Less than 1 W
Standards EN/IEC 62109-1/2, EN/IEC 61000, EN50549, IEC61727/62116/61683

Grid Stability and Complete Safety (Grid Friendly)

Large inverters are key contributors to grid stability. With globally recognized certifications, the AU110K3P supports advanced grid-friendly features:

  • Active & passive anti-islanding protection: Ensures complete shutdown during grid outages for operator safety.
  • Active power control (0–100%): Allows production curtailment based on grid dispatch commands.
  • Power factor adjustment: Adjustable PF from 0.8 leading to 0.8 lagging to help stabilize grid voltage.
  • Comprehensive protections: Including reverse polarity, short circuit, overvoltage, overcurrent, and insulation resistance monitoring.
